DasherQ is a free terminal emulator for the Data General DASHER-series terminals. It is written in C++/Qt5 and should build and run on all desktop platforms supported by that combination.

Home Page

Key Features

  • Serial interface support at 1200, 2400, 4800, 9600 & 19200 baud, 7 or 8 data bits (defaults to DG defaults of 9600,8,n,1)
  • Network Interface (Telnet) support
  • Dasher D200, D210, and D211 Emulation
  • 15 (plus Ctrl & Shift) Dasher Function keys, Hold, Local Print, Erase Page, Erase EOL and Cmd-Break keys
  • Reverse video, blinking, dim and underlined characters
  • Pixel-for-pixel copy of D410 character set
  • Session logging to file
  • Loadable function-key templates (BROWSE, SED and SMI provided as examples)
  • 2000-line terminal history
  • May specify --host=<host>:<port> on command line

Using DasherQ

Function Keys

Use the keys simulated on the toolbar in DasherQ - your OS might interfere with the F-keys on your keyboard.
The Shift and Control keys can be used in conjunction with the simulated F-keys just like a real Dasher.
The "Brk" key sends a Command-Break signal to the host when connected via the serial interface.
"Hold" and "Local Print" work as you would expect.
